The third class usually takes place 10-14 days following the first class. In this class, we again start by addressing any questions/concerns/issues and discuss the proper solution. This time, we'll go for a pack walk but with a little twist. My dogs will be joining us! This is so we can see how well your dog behaves with others on leashes and adjust as needed. You should also notice that by this time your leash skills will be getting pretty good and able to add increased stimulation. With this increased stimulation lets you practice teaching your dog self-control while keeping your energy stable/calm/assertive! After you can control yourself, we will go back to our sit/stay exercises, but this time we will add stimulation. Feel free to use food, toys, or even another dog. You can also choose to be in the room or away. In this way, we are testing your dog's ability to control himself. The following stage is finding out how to use the "come" command. We will present in a step-by-step fashion on how to achieve this. Start with a controlled setting and then add longer distances. Then, when you think it's right, increase the stimulus.
